Q.

My one and a half month old baby drinks very little breast milk. Is that enough for her, she has no interest in milk, any problem?

1 Answer
NikithaMom of a 10 yr 9 m old boy4 years ago
A. hello check on babies urine output and if it is passing urine minimum of six times to 8 times in a day means baby is taking sufficient feed and you can also check if baby is gaining a minimum of 600 grams to 800 grams per month then it is a good weight gain meaning baby is taking sufficient feed
